项目推荐:Alan AI SDK Web
项目介绍
Alan AI SDK Web 是一款基于 Web 的语音识别和自然语言处理(NLP)开发工具包,可以帮助开发者快速构建语音识别和 NLP 功能。它使用最先进的深度学习技术和大规模语言模型,可以识别多种语言,包括中文、英文等。
该项目的核心代码托管在 GitCode 上,拥有完善的代码管理、版本控制和协作开发功能,可以满足团队协作开发的需求。
技术分析
Alan AI SDK Web 的技术架构基于 WebAssembly 和 Web Worker,使得开发者可以在 Web 端直接使用 C++ 编写的语音识别和 NLP 算法。同时,它也提供了 JavaScript 和 TypeScript 的 API 接口,方便开发者使用。
在语音识别方面,Alan AI SDK Web 使用了 DeepSpeech 模型,该模型是由 Mozilla 开发的基于 TensorFlow 的端到端语音识别模型。它可以实现高精度的语音识别,支持多种语言。
在 NLP 方面,Alan AI SDK Web 使用了 BERT 模型,该模型是由 Google 开发的基于 Transformer 的预训练语言模型。它可以实现高精度的自然语言处理任务,如文本分类、命名实体识别等。
使用场景
Alan AI SDK Web 可以应用于多个场景,如智能客服、语音助手、智能家居等。在智能客服方面,开发者可以使用该项目构建基于语音的客服系统,提高客户服务的效率和质量。在语音助手方面,开发者可以使用该项目构建基于语音的智能助手,提供语音搜索、语音播放等功能。在智能家居方面,开发者可以使用该项目构建基于语音的家居控制系统,提高用户的生活体验。
项目特点
Alan AI SDK Web 有以下几个特点:
- 支持多种语言,包括中文、英文等;
- 使用最先进的深度学习技术和大规模语言模型;
- 提供了 JavaScript 和 TypeScript 的 API 接口;
- 可以在 Web 端直接使用 C++ 编写的语音识别和 NLP 算法;
- 使用 WebAssembly 和 Web Worker 的技术架